These Sunday Sermon messages form a collection of the most effective and fruitful sermons given by Dr. J. Vernon McGee during his 21-year pastorate (1949-1970) at the historic Church of the Open Door when it was located in downtown Los Angeles. John the Baptist and John the Prophet
John the Baptist and John the Prophet Jul 12, 2026 00:44:45 John stands as the final voice of the Old Testament prophets, bridging the gap between the Law and the coming of Christ. With blunt honesty and fearless conviction, he calls people to repent because the King has arrived. John’s remarkable life, message, and humility, remind us that the path of faith is found in a simple confession: “He must increase, but I must decrease.”

Israel Faces the Sunset of Life
Israel Faces the Sunset of Life Jun 28, 2026 00:44:45 As the long, restless journey nears its end, Israel faces the sunset of life. Dr. J. Vernon McGee looks at Jacob in his final days—a man once marked by striving, now leaning into faith. The deceiver has become a worshiper. Through blessing, remembrance, and hope, we’re reminded that a life shaped by God may end quietly, but it never ends without purpose, promise, and the faithfulness of God.
From Prison to the Palace
From Prison to the Palace Jun 21, 2026 00:44:45 Betrayed by his brothers, sold into slavery, falsely accused, and locked away in prison, Joseph’s suffering was real. Yet Dr. J. Vernon McGee shows that so was the hand of God. As Joseph’s story unfolds, we’re reminded that even in seasons of waiting and confinement, God is working behind the scenes—moving His servant, in His perfect time, from the prison to the palace.
